PEG-4 Sorbitan Triisostearate
INCI: PEG-4 SORBITAN TRIISOSTEARATE
A reliable synthetic emulsifier that keeps water and oil mixed in creams and lotions, generally well-tolerated by most skin types.
In plain English
PEG-4 Sorbitan Triisostearate is a man-made ingredient that acts like a bridge between water and oil. In a moisturizer or foundation, it stops the formula from separating into watery and oily layers. It is part of the PEG family, which are ingredients processed with ethylene oxide to make them water-friendly. This specific version is considered gentle and is used in many mainstream cosmetics.

What it is
A synthetic emulsifier derived from sorbitol (a sugar alcohol) and isostearic acid (a fatty acid), modified with PEG (polyethylene glycol) chains to improve its ability to mix oil and water.
How it works
It reduces the surface tension between oil and water droplets, allowing them to form a stable, uniform mixture. This prevents the product from separating and ensures a smooth, consistent texture when applied to the skin.

Cons and cautions
Synthetic manufacturing concerns
As a PEG compound, it is produced using ethylene oxide, which can leave trace impurities if not properly purified. Reputable brands ensure high purity.
Not natural or biodegradable
Derived from petrochemicals, it does not appeal to consumers seeking fully natural or eco-friendly formulations.

Safety summary
PEG-4 Sorbitan Triisostearate is considered safe for use in cosmetics at typical concentrations. The main safety consideration is the potential for residual impurities from manufacturing, but reputable suppliers and brands use purified grades that meet regulatory standards.
Research notes
The Cosmetic Ingredient Review (CIR) panel has evaluated PEG sorbitan esters and found them safe for use in cosmetics when formulated properly. No significant skin irritation or sensitization has been reported in clinical studies at typical use levels.
Common label clues
- Typical concentration
- 1–5%
- Regulatory status
- Approved for use in cosmetics in the US, EU, and many other regions. The EU restricts PEG compounds with certain impurities, so compliant products are considered safe.
- Common uses
- Moisturizers, Sunscreens, Foundations, Cleansers
- Environmental note
- PEG compounds are generally not biodegradable, which can be a concern for aquatic environments. However, they are used in low concentrations and are often removed during wastewater treatment.
Good to know
- PEG-4 Sorbitan Triisostearate is often used alongside other emulsifiers to create a stable emulsion with a luxurious feel.
- It is commonly found in water-resistant sunscreens and long-wear foundations because of its stabilizing properties.
